lsjliloveyou
发表于 2012-10-11 11:09:24
并发测试时session信息互串怎么解决
要测试的系统是基于web的,测试目的多个用户登录系统后,并发开票,开票时要从服务器端根据用户信息得到对应的票号。服务器端将用户信息保存在session中,因为多用户登录同一个浏览器时session信息互串,导致部分情况取不到对应票号,无法开票。这种情况应该怎么解决?
felix09049
发表于 2012-10-11 13:25:51
浏览器是IE7 8?
lsjliloveyou
发表于 2012-10-11 14:06:28
回复 2# felix09049
浏览器是ie9
wuliangye
发表于 2012-10-11 14:09:29
用的是什么协议?
lsjliloveyou
发表于 2012-10-11 14:12:00
web(http/html)协议
new_lio
发表于 2012-10-12 09:14:33
这个好像不知道了,看高人如何解答
我估计是没法解决了可能
除非 修改代码不存session。。。
lsjliloveyou
发表于 2012-10-12 09:19:40
有没有高手出来解答问题呀
lsjliloveyou
发表于 2012-10-12 14:00:36
是最后登录的用户,将前面用户的session冲掉了,导致前面用户的信息都被替换成最后登录用户的信息
lsjliloveyou
发表于 2012-10-12 17:07:38
还是不行呀
lsjliloveyou
发表于 2012-10-12 17:12:19
改成进程模式,还是不行呀
三国不能杀
发表于 2012-10-16 11:26:53
同问,最近测试也遇到了同样的问题
pqyodod
发表于 2012-10-17 11:03:55
我们也有碰到相同的问题。
研发说这是IE的问题,无法修改。
一个男人
发表于 2012-10-17 11:17:43
那用其他浏览器试试,比如火狐
femir
发表于 2012-10-17 12:52:23
看看这个函数 web_set_sockets_option()
felix09049
发表于 2012-10-17 13:46:41
我猜就是IE的问题。
大片的帖子怎么就没搜到呢。
参考这个http://www.51testing.com/?uid-166666-action-viewspace-itemid-240041
new_lio
发表于 2012-10-17 14:57:39
那通过这个有效果吗?
new_lio
发表于 2012-10-17 14:58:09
这个有没有效果的
new_lio
发表于 2012-10-17 14:58:12
这个有没有效果的
felix09049
发表于 2012-10-17 15:17:41
回复 19# new_lio
那也许看RP,我自己碰到的一次就是这么解决的
candyzc
发表于 2012-10-22 15:00:24
我想问一下,你怎么测试的并发啊,使用的什么工具?是用loadrunner吗?